Zang Xiaolian squinted his eyes mysteriously, not knowing whether she had noticed that she was asking more and more questions about Xiao Yebai.

"My second brother likes quietness. Moreover, this place is good to my second brother, they even issued him a discount card. Dining here is cheaper than eating elsewhere, and the environment is nicer," he explained.

"Isn’t he very rich? Why care about such small amounts of money?"

"Second brother says, it’s not about having a lot or little money, the trouble is not knowing how to spend it."

In essence, even when spending money, there has to be style – it can’t reduce his style.

Gu Nuan felt as if she suddenly saw the light.

Noticing her expression, Zang Xiaolian asked her, "Sister-in-law, did you think of something?"

"Your brother is a capitalist."

The essence of a capitalist is to pursue profit, and in seeking profit, you always need efficiency.

He might spend money generously, but he will definitely spend every penny where it has value.

Suddenly, Gu Nuan felt that her fake husband, despite his seemingly degenerate appearance, wasn’t completely useless after all.

When they reached the private room, Zang Xiaolian opened the door for her. As Gu Nuan took a look inside, there were two men sitting there.

One of them was sprawling with his legs crossed in a careless manner, flipping through a magazine – the same old carefree, spendthrift, who else could it be but her fake husband?

The other man was dressed in a white business shirt, sleeves rolled up to reveal solid muscles on his arms, chunky, like those of a boxer.

He looked about the same age as Xiao Yebai, with a buzz cut, thick eyebrows, and big eyes.

At a glance, he didn’t resemble the kind of white-collar worker who moves around office buildings, but more like a tough who does the dirty work outside.

Gu Nuan was extra cautious and took another look at the black suit draped over the chair; it definitely seemed like an expensive handcrafted piece.

This man seemed rough but was impeccably dressed, except for the stubble on his chin which looked a bit unkempt, as if he hadn’t had time to shave.

He wasn’t as handsome as Zang Xiaolian and Xiao Yebai, but he had a masculine toughness about him, which was equally charismatic.

The man had his head buried in his food, eating voraciously as if starved. One hand held a soup spoon, the other a stainless steel dessert spoon.

The dessert spoon eagerly scooped up the large platter of tomato fried rice while the soup spoon dredged through a large bowl of chicken soup.

A mouthful of rice, followed by a mouthful of soup.

Neither hand appeared free for anything else.

Gu Nuan couldn’t help but think, could this man have come from a refugee camp? How many days had he been starving?

"Brother, sister-in-law is here," said Zang Xiaolian.

Following Zang Xiaolian’s words, Xiao Yebai and the man eating voraciously like a starving ghost both looked up.

Upon seeing Gu Nuan, Xiao Yebai immediately put down his magazine, "Sit here."

With an outsider present, Gu Nuan had no choice but to play along and sat next to him.

Meanwhile, the man who was eating, when he saw her sit next to Xiao Yebai, let out a burp like thunder.

"Eat with some manners," Xiao Yebai immediately scolded him, "My sister-in-law here might think you’re from Africa!"

Uh. She had indeed entertained that thought.

"I really lost my composure," the man said, taking a wet wipe from Zang Xiaolian and wiping his greasy mouth before taking a sip of tea.

Watching his actions, Gu Nuan thought they didn’t line up with his rough appearance at all.

Xiao Yebai’s eyes glanced across her face, "Let’s eat first. Don’t mind her."

From his tone, he seemed not to like her looking at other men.

Could he be pretending? The only thing certain was his acting was very convincing.

It startled the man across from them, making him comment in surprise, "Second brother, when did you marry such a treasure and you didn’t notify your brothers?"

At that moment, Zang Xiaolian whispered something in Xiao Yebai’s ear.

Xiao Yebai raised an eyebrow and suddenly one arm encircled Gu Nuan’s shoulder.

Gu Nuan was startled, and with an outsider present, she could only tolerate it, feeling his fingers pressing on her shoulder, not as feeble as his pale skin suggested.

His voice brushed her ear, "So you ran into an ex-boyfriend, no wonder I had to wait so long? Why didn’t you call me over? Don’t you want to see them jump into the river?"

After taking a sip of water, Gu Nuan raised her eyebrows unperturbed and glanced at his profile, "How can the effect be good without more people watching this drama? This place is too small. Mr. Xiao must think the same, no excitement, no enjoyment, right?"
